Abstract

1,272,124. Selective signalling. L.K.B. PRODUKTER A.B. 12 Aug., 1969 [12 Aug,. 1968], No. 40354/69. Heading G4H. A liquid flow measuring system of the type in which a gas bubble is introduced P, Fig. 1, into the liquid and detected A at a fixed distance downstream to initiate the introduction of a further bubble and to add unity to a counter R, is characterized in that a further detector B is provided downstream from the first and used, in conjunction with the first, to prevent spurious bubbles in the liquid causing errors. In the first embodiment, Fig. 1, bubbles have to be detected simultaneously at the two detectors A, B in order to cause the introduction P of a further bubble. In a second embodiment, Fig. 2, a third detector C is added and bubbles have to be detected simultaneously at at least two of the three detectors A, B and C to cause the introduction P of a further bubble. This embodiment also includes a detector D adjacent the point of introduction of gas, which is used to turn off the supply of gas when a bubble extends from the point of introduction P up to the detector D. This embodiment is self-starting. In a third embodiment, Fig. 3, in addition to requiring the simultaneous detection of bubbles at two detectors A and B a further detector E is provided and the supply of gas P is kept on whilst the trailing edge of a bubble passes from detector E to detector A. This arrangement ensures that the length of liquid between two adjacent bubbles will be constant (equal to L-L, as shown) irrespective of how much the bubbles actually expand within the liquid due to pressure variations. This embodiment also is self-starting, and it also includes a further detector F so arranged that if a bubble is not introduced into the liquid when it should have been the flow of liquid is turned off 16 and a lamp 17 is extinguished.
